A new law is being drafted to allow popular degree programmes to reintroduce a lottery system in addition to their existing selection procedures.

The Inspectorate of Education is worried about the selection of students for popular study programmes. There is no agreement on what constitutes fair selection.
The experiment with flexible learning (pay per credit), in which students were allowed to pay per credit and could study at their own pace, has come to a sudden end.
